Is Siren 2 a real thing?

Siren 2 – stylized as SIREN2 in Japan, and known as Forbidden Siren2 in the PAL region – is a survival horror video game developed by Project Siren, a development team of Sony’s Japan Studio for the PlayStation 2 and released in Japan, Australasia, and Europe in 2006. Is siren a girl or boy?

In Greek mythology, sirens (Ancient Greek: singular: Σειρήν, Seirḗn; plural: Σειρῆνες, Seirênes) are female humanlike beings with alluring voices; they appear in a scene in the Odyssey in which Odysseus saves his crew’s lives. According to the influential Roman writer Ovid, the Sirens were the companions of the goddess Persephone, who was abducted by Hades. The goddess Demeter then gives the Sirens wings to search for Persephone. In other versions of the myth, Demeter curses and punishes the Sirens by giving them wings.According to some versions of the myth, the sirens are fated to die if sailors were to hear their song and escape.
